    First appointment is this Thursday 11/29! So excited! For those that have had their first appointments- any advice on things you wish you had asked that us newbies can learn from?
  • Options
    @doodlemomma and @ironcat2300 I would ask if there are rotating Dr's at their practice and if you'll get to meet them. They should provide an OTC pregnancy safe med list in their welcome packet, if not I would ask for one. Maybe ask about ultrasounds when/how frequently you'll be getting them? When/if they recommend getting the flu shot.
